Barika in Summer
In summer (June, July and August), Barika sees average daytime highs around 35°C and overnight lows near 23°C, with 16 mm of rain over about 5 wet days across the season. It is the warmest season of the year and the driest season of the year.
Over the season highs climb from about 31°C in early June to 34°C by late August.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 82% of the time across summer, and the air most often feels dry.

Temperature in Barika in Summer
Over the season highs climb from about 31°C in early June to 34°C by late August.
A typical summer day in Barika reaches about 35°C and drops to 23°C overnight. The warmest of the three months is July, the coolest June.
How summer really feels in Barika
Once humidity and wind are folded in, summer brings about 85 days that feel above 32°C and 0 that feel at or below 0°C.
The story in summer is heat — humidity pushes the afternoon "feels like" well above the raw temperature.
Barika weather by month
How the three summer months (June, July and August) compare with the rest of the year — the season's months are highlighted.
| Month | High / Low (°C) | Rainfall (mm) | Wet days | Daylight (hours) | Travel score |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 13° / 3° | 22 | 4.5 | 9.9 | 4.1 |
| Feb | 14° / 4° | 16 | 3.7 | 10.7 | 5.1 |
| Mar | 18° / 7° | 24 | 4.5 | 11.7 | 7.0 |
| Apr | 22° / 11° | 26 | 4.5 | 12.9 | 7.8 |
| May | 28° / 15° | 18 | 3.4 | 13.8 | 7.3 |
| Jun | 34° / 21° | 7 | 2 | 14.3 | 4.1 |
| Jul | 37° / 24° | 3 | 0.7 | 14.1 | 2.0 |
| Aug | 36° / 23° | 6 | 2.1 | 13.3 | 2.6 |
| Sep | 30° / 19° | 23 | 3.4 | 12.2 | 5.8 |
| Oct | 24° / 14° | 23 | 3.9 | 11.1 | 8.1 |
| Nov | 18° / 8° | 22 | 4 | 10.1 | 6.6 |
| Dec | 13° / 4° | 19 | 4.3 | 9.7 | 4.5 |

UV index in Barika in Summer
Clear-sky midday UV across summer averages around 9 (very high — sun protection essential). The full-year curve, shaded by WHO exposure level, is below.
Under clear skies, the midday UV index in Barika peaks around July 12 at about 9 (very high) — sunscreen, a hat and midday shade are essential. It bottoms out near December 20 at about 2 (moderate).
The index reaches 3 or more — the level where the WHO recommends sun protection — in 10 months of the year.
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| UV index (midday) | 3 | 4 | 6 | 6 | 8 | 9 | 9 | 8 | 7 | 6 | 4 | 2 |
| Level | Moderate | Moderate | High | High | Very high | Very high | Very high | Very high | Very high | High | Moderate | Moderate |

Air quality in Barika in Summer
Average fine-particle pollution (PM2.5) through the year — so you can see where summer falls, not just the annual average.
Air quality in Barika is worst in June — around 35 µg/m³ PM2.5 (poor), about 1.8× the cleanest month (November, 19 µg/m³).
Modeled monthly averages (CAMS reanalysis, 2015–2024).
|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| PM2.5 (µg/m³) | 21 | 21 | 25 | 31 | 31 | 35 | 32 | 31 | 32 | 26 | 19 | 20 |
| Level |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ate | Poor |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ate |

Where is Barika?
Barika sits at 35.4°N, 5.4°E, 476 m above sea level, in Algeria. The nearest listed city is N’Gaous, 29 km away.
Topography around Barika
How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Barika.
Within 3 km, the terrain around Barika has only modest vari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 53 m around an average of 478 m above sea level; within 16 km, signific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 527 m; within 80 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,095 m.
The land around Barika is covered by bare terrain (45%) and artificial surfaces (37%) within 3 km, bare terrain (48%), grassland (26%) and cropland (23%) within 16 km, and bare terrain (38%), grassland (32%) and cropland (21%) within 80 km.
